Navigating pregnancy after loss is hard. Feelings of fear, uncertainty, anxiety, and even grief are often overwhelming.
Some days you may feel some hope and the next day you may feel scared out of your mind. It seems that each week brings both relief and more fear.
And while there is no perfect 3 step plan that will eliminate the negative emotions, there are some things that can help you walk through the difficult feelings that come up.
In this episode, Jordan shares her experience navigating pregnancy after loss and the things that helped her the most.
Tune in to this episode to learn:
- Why feelings of fear, anxiety, and grief are normal when experiencing pregnancy after loss
- The role your brain’s trauma center plays in pregnancy loss
- How therapy can help navigate your fear
- The importance of connecting with others who have had a similar experience
- Why waiting to share the news can be helpful
- How your prayer life may look different when navigating loss
